Scope overview
Expression of Interest – Industrial Gate, Controller, and Driver System Repairs - PR15788834 The U.S. Government requests companies with the proficiency and financial means to bid on the Industrial Gate repairs Scope of work includes: This specification outlines the requirements for contractor services to perform repairs on a gate system located at 100 Totius Street, Groenkloof, Pretoria, South Africa.
The system includes HySecurity SlideDriver 40 gate motors (4,000 lb, 1 ft/s), the physical sliding gates (tracks, wheels, and steel structure), a Siemens-based PLC system with three interlocked control panels, associated control wiring, and fiber network infrastructure.
The contractor shall provide all labor, materials, equipment, and supervision necessary to diagnose, repair, and test the following components: Gate Operators: HySecurity SlideDriver 40, 4,000 lb (1,814 kg) capacity, 1 ft/s (30 cm/s) speed. Physical Gates: Sliding gates, including tracks, wheels, and steel structure. Controller and Driver System: Siemens-based Programmable Logic Controller (PLC) system.
Control Panels: Three interlocked control panels. Control Wiring: All wiring associated with gate operation, safety devices, and control panels. Network Infrastructure: Associated fiber optic network supporting the control system A full scope of work will be emailed to all interested parties.

U.S Government Payment terms : Note that NO DEPOSIT payments will be authorized. The Embassy issues only fixed priced contracts; therefore, you must confirm that your prices will remain fixed.
The US Embassy will make no provision for fluctuations in price or exchange rates after the order has been placed. If your price is dependent on these fluctuations, you MUST make provision for possible increases in your quoted price. Available Payment methods: EFT – Payment will be made within 30 calendar days after delivery of goods and/or services AND receipt of invoice, whichever is later.
Kindly be advised that as a Diplomatic Mission we represent the U.S. Government and are unable to sign any legal documents, including credit applications and T’s & C’s. By submitting a quote, you waiver any such requirement. The attached FAR and DOSAR clauses attached form part of this contract. U.S. National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A) Section 889(a)(1)(B) The US Government’s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) has been updated with new clauses and provisions, per the National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A) Section 889(a)(1)(B), that impact the U.S.
Government entering new or extending current contracts, purchase orders, task/delivery orders, purchase card orders, petty cash purchases, Blanket Purchase Agreement or any other acquisition method. These newly introduced FAR clauses will have impact on any acquisition made by the U.S. Government no matter the acquisition value.
We kindly request you to read FAR clause 52.204-25 (PROHIBITION ON CONTRACTING FOR CERTAIN TELECOMMUNICATIONS AND VIDEO SURVEILLANCE SERVICES OR EQUIPMENT (AUG 2020)) carefully and complete the following FAR Provision 52.204-24 (REPRESENTATION REGARDING CERTAIN TELECOMMUNICATIONS AND VIDEO SURVEILLANCE SERVICES OR EQUIPMENT (AUG 2020)) and 52.204-26 (COVERED TELECOMMUNICATIONS EQUIPMENT OR SERVICES-REPRESENTATION (DEC 2019)) on the enclosed form.
Additional information about covered telecommunication equipment or services you may find in FAR subpart 4.21 on the following internet site: https://www.acquisition.gov/content/part-4-administrative-and-information-matters#id19899A00RSK There are several terms and phrases in Section 889 with which you must be familiar. These are described in 52.204.25(a). Exclusions are described in clause 52.204.25(c).
